数据筛选方法一:条件筛选
除了上述方法外,R语言还提供了丰富的函数和包来进行数据筛选。dplyr包提供了一系列便捷的函数用于数据筛选和处理。通过使用函数筛选,我们可以更加灵活和高效地处理数据,提高数据分析的效果和准确性。
数据筛选方法四:缺失值处理
模式匹配筛选方法可以根据某个模式或者正则表达式来筛选数据。在R语言中,我们可以使用grep()函数来进行模式匹配筛选。这种方法适用于需要根据某种模式或规律进行数据筛选的情况,我们可以通过模式匹配筛选方法提取含有特定关键词的文本数据。
"which"函数的基本语法是:which(condition),其中condition是一个逻辑表达式,用于指定筛选数据的条件。逻辑表达式可以包括比较操作符(如"<"、">"、"=="等)、逻辑操作符(如"&"、"|"等)和括号等。
在实际数据分析中,我们经常遇到缺失值的情况。对于包含缺失值的数据集,我们可以使用is.na()函数进行缺失值判断并进行筛选。通过处理缺失值,我们可以避免在后续分析中出现错误或者不准确的结果。
另一种常用的筛选方法是使用函数来筛选数据。在R语言中,有许多内置的函数可以用于数据筛选,如subset()函数、filter()函数等。这些函数可以根据特定的条件筛选出符合要求的数据。可以使用subset()函数来筛选出性别为女性且收入大于5000的数据行。这些函数还可以支持多个筛选条件的组合,提供了更灵活和高效的筛选方式。
本文介绍了在R语言中进行数据筛选的常见方法,并对这些方法进行了简单的比较和对比。不同的筛选方法适用于不同的数据分析场景,我们需要根据具体情况选择合适的方法。通过熟练掌握数据筛选技巧,我们可以更好地挖掘数据的潜力,为业务决策提供有力支持。希望本文对读者在R语言数据筛选方面的学习和实践有所帮助。
```
数据筛选方法六:函数筛选
R语言是一种功能强大的开源编程语言,被广泛应用于数据科学和统计分析领域。在数据分析过程中,我们经常需要从大量的数据中筛选出特定的数据子集,以便进行进一步的分析和解释。本文将介绍在R语言中如何进行数据筛选,并探讨不同筛选方法的优劣。
与其他数据分析工具相比,R语言在大数据筛选数据方面具有许多优势。R语言具有丰富的函数和操作符,可以满足各种筛选需求。R语言具有良好的可扩展性,可以通过编写自定义函数来实现更复杂的筛选逻辑。R语言还提供了直观的图形界面和交互式开发环境,使得筛选数据更加方便和易于操作。
数据筛选方法五:多重条件筛选
在实际应用中,R语言还提供了一些高级的筛选方法,如使用正则表达式来筛选数据。正则表达式是一种强大的模式匹配工具,可以根据特定的模式来筛选数据。可以使用正则表达式来筛选出符合邮箱地址格式的数据行。R语言还支持使用外部包来实现更复杂的数据筛选,如dplyr包、tidyr包等。
mean_passing <- mean(scores[which(scores >= 60)])
数据筛选方法三:模式匹配筛选
```
在上述例子中,通过设置条件scores >= 60,"which"函数返回了一个向量passing,其中包含了及格成绩(大于等于60)对应的位置。
"which"函数是R语言中常用的筛选数据的函数之一。通过指定条件,"which"函数可以返回满足条件的元素在原始向量中的位置。结合其他函数的使用,我们可以进一步进行数据处理和分析。掌握"which"函数的用法,将帮助我们更好地进行数据分析和统计建模工作。
R语言筛选数据WHICH
引言:
"which"函数返回一个整数向量,表示满足条件的元素在原始向量中的位置。假设有一个包含成绩数据的向量scores,我们可以使用"which"函数筛选出及格的成绩。代码如下:
R语言作为一种编程语言,被广泛应用于大数据分析领域。在大数据分析中,数据筛选是非常重要的一步,通过筛选可以过滤掉无关或冗余的数据,从而提高分析效率和准确性。本篇文章将介绍R语言在大数据筛选数据方面的应用。
passing <- which(scores >= 60)
"which"函数在处理大型数据时可能会有一定的性能问题。在这种情况下,可以考虑使用其他更高效的函数,如"filter"函数或逻辑索引等。
除了条件筛选外,我们还可以使用行列筛选方法来选择特定的数据子集。在R语言中,我们可以使用索引或者逻辑索引对数据集的行列进行筛选。这种方法适用于需要选取特定行列的情况,我们可以通过行列筛选方法提取某个时间段内的数据或者选取特定变量进行分析。
"which"函数还可以和其他函数结合使用,进一步进行数据处理和分析。我们可以结合"which"函数和"mean"函数,计算出及格成绩的平均值:
scores <- c(80, 65, 90, 75, 50, 85)
```
数据筛选方法二:行列筛选
条件筛选是最常见的数据筛选方法之一。通过指定一个或多个条件,我们可以从数据集中选择满足这些条件的数据。在R语言中,我们可以使用逻辑运算符(如==、>、<等)对数据集进行条件筛选。这种方法简单直观,适用于对特定数值范围、类别等条件进行筛选。
在上述例子中,通过先使用"which"函数筛选出及格成绩的位置,再使用中括号操作符将这些位置应用到scores向量上,最后使用"mean"函数计算平均值,得到了及格成绩的平均分。
结尾:
在R语言中,可以使用多种方法进行数据筛选。其中一种常用的方法是使用逻辑运算符来筛选数据。通过结合逻辑运算符如“>”、“<”、“==”、“!=”等,可以根据特定的条件对数据进行筛选。可以使用“>”运算符来筛选出年龄大于30岁的数据行。还可以使用逻辑运算符的组合来实现更复杂的筛选条件,如使用“&”运算符表示“与”关系,使用“|”运算符表示“或”关系。
```
R语言WHICH函数筛选数据
R语言是一种广泛应用于数据分析和统计建模的编程语言。在R语言中,有许多内置函数可用于对数据进行筛选、处理和分析。"which"函数是一种常用的函数,用于根据特定条件筛选数据。本文将介绍"which"函数的用法及其在数据分析中的应用。
有时候,我们需要根据多个条件联合进行筛选。在R语言中,我们可以使用逻辑运算符(如&、|等)对多个条件进行组合筛选。这种方法适用于需要同时满足多个条件的情况,我们可以通过多重条件筛选方法选取某个地区、某个时间段内的数据。
在大数据分析中,R语言作为一种强大的编程语言,可以提供多种方法来筛选数据。通过合理应用这些方法,可以快速、准确地筛选出所需的数据,为后续的分析工作奠定基础。希望本篇文章能够帮助读者更好地理解和应用R语言进行大数据筛选数据的方法和技巧。